Yes, striated muscle cells are long and cylindrical in shape. They are also known as muscle fibers and can be quite large, extending the length of the muscle they are part of. The striations result from the arrangement of protein filaments within the cell, giving it the ability to contract and generate force.
Striated muscle cells, also known as skeletal muscle cells, are long cylindrical cells with multiple nuclei located at the periphery. They contain specialized structures called myofibrils, which consist of repeating units called sarcomeres. Sarcomeres are the functional units responsible for muscle contraction and are composed of thick and thin filaments made of proteins such as actin and myosin.

The cells of heart muscle are striated (like stripes on a tie) as is skeletal muscle. Cardiac muscle is a type of involuntary striated muscle found only in the walls of the heart. They can contract but also carry an action potential (i.e. conduct electricity), like the neurons that constitute nerves. Some of the cells have the ability to generate an action potential, known as cardiac muscle automaticity. That is they beat on their own and in union with each other.
